VILLAGE OF DOWNSVILLE WATER SYSTEM is one of 1,402 community water systems in Louisiana in the 500 or fewer people size category, serving 216 people from groundwater.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 43 entries between 1993 and 2025, all of which EPA lists as closed.

Of the 43, 13 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ves the Stage 2 Disinfectants and Disinfection Byproducts Rule, the Total Coliform Rules, and the Stage 1 Disinfectants and Disinfection Byproducts Rule.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?

A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
